How Detox Works in Darien, Georgia

For a lot of clients in a drug addiction rehabilitation program, the first steps of detox can be severe. As a direct result, the center may have mental health and medical staff members standing by to provide you with the effective assistance, management, and monitoring you require as your body purges the drugs and alcohol you previously consumed.

For instance, several hours after you take your last heroin dose, you might experience withdrawal, which may be expressed as:

  • Agitation
  • Anxiety
  • Excessive yawning
  • Increasing tearing of the eyes
  • Difficulty sleeping
  • Muscle aches
  • Runny nose
  • Sweating

Even though you may be under the impression that these symptoms will not threaten your life, you can still be sure that they may be so uncomfortable that you would be inclined to begin abusing heroin again. For this reason, you should have access to medical and psychiatric care while enduring detoxification.
